Installing window security bars is legal in most areas, but local building codes often require emergency-egress features and quick-release hardware. Some states and municipalities, including California, Mississippi, and Texas, prohibit permanently closed burglar bars to prevent occupants from becoming trapped in the event of a fire.
Before installing window security bars, review local and state regulations for setback requirements, operable hardware, and fire safety compliance. This ensures your installation meets legal standards while keeping your home secure and accessible in the event of an emergency.
